Book Synopsis

In this ninth and final biographical study in the bestselling Great Lives from God's Word series, beloved pastor and Bible teacher Charles Swindoll introduces you to the carpenter from Nazareth as you have never seen Him before.

Jesus is, without question, the most influential person in history. Millions of people claim the truths of the religion that bears His name. But who exactly is Jesus? A popular religious teacher? An ancient martyr? Many today are still unsure. Even scholars debate whether the Jesus of history is the Christ of faith. Now, more than ever, we need a clear understanding of the person and work of the man millions call Savior.

This fascinating biography, filled with biblical and historical insights, takes you on an unforgettable journey through the complex and provocative life of Jesus of Nazareth. Along the way, Swindoll's trademark warmth and insight offer up life application for the reader drawn straight from the words and works of Jesus. Swindoll traces Jesus' life through five distinct phases:
His unique birthHis astonishing powerHis controversial teachingHis shocking deathHis world-changing resurrection
Refreshingly honest and deep, this in-depth profile reveals Jesus with a never-before-seen clarity, offering practical applications for your own life. Whether you're just curious about Jesus or a longtime follower of His life and teachings join Swindoll as you experience His life in a brand-new light.

    This is the ninth and final biographical book from the best-selling Great Lives From God's Word series. The book was released just approximately ten years ago, and I received it as a gift for Christmas eight years ago. It is the sixth book in the series I have read, and like the other books in the series, it is loaded with Scripture. I certainly approve of that. Unlike Endo's A Life of Jesus, Dr. Swindoll's book does not contain a bunch of unorthodox theories and ideas. The 300 pager can be easily understood by someone who knows very little about Christ yet still be very beneficial for those who have been living their lives for Christ for many years.
